Founded in 2007, the IDF Survey Research Center is viewed as a key resource of authoritative information for those in the primary immunodeficiency (PI) community. The critical nature of the quantitative data collected by IDF, directly contributes in helping improve the diagnosis, treatment and quality of life of persons with PI. IDF survey data is often cited in medical journals, government-sponsored reports, and in the media.

The Immune Deficiency Foundation improves the diagnosis, treatment, and quality of life of people affected by primary immunodeficiency through fostering a community empowered by advocacy, education, and research.
